CALLAWAY GBB EPIC

£469

-

www.callawaygo­lf.com Lofts: 9°, 10.5°, 13.5° Stock shafts: Aldila Rogue Max, Project X HZRDUS T800, Fujikura Pro Green, MRC Diamana M+ Green Adjustable hosel: Yes How much loft change: -1°/ +2° TECH: “Jailbreak” tech sees two titanium rods connect the crown to the sole behind the face which Callaway says stiffens the head for faster ball speeds. A 17g sliding perimeter weight offers up to 21 yards of shape correction.

WE SAY: The choice between Epic and Sub Zero isn’t quite as clear cut as M1 and M2, as both Epics have adjustable weighting. We see the Epic as offering ball flight correction (via either a draw or fade shot bias) whereas the Sub Zero offers spin adjustment. Our test pro preferred the Epic, and carried drives on average five yards further with it, which highlights how Sub Zero isn’t always the best solution for hard hitters.

VERDICT: There’s no doubt Callaway has hit on something with their new Jailbreak tech. All three testers saw some impressive numbers from the Epic. And we don’t think you’ll find a better sounding driver in 2017 – muted, yet powerful.
